Phillips was read and upon motion of Councilman Oliver , seconded by Councilman • Hourihane and unanimously carried the following Resolution was adopted ; WHEREAS , Lucas D. Phillips , Mayor , has submitted his ' resignation as, Mayor of Leesburg , in Virginia , and requested that same be accepted as of August 20 , 1942 ; and WHEREAS , the said Lucas D. Phillips , Mayor , expects to be called for military service by the Selective Service Draft Board and ordered to report for active duty by September 5 , 1942 , which will necessitate his absence form the Town for an in- definite period of time : NOW, THEREFORE , BE IT RESOLVED, by the Council of the Town of Leesburg , . in Virginia , that the said resignation of Lucas D. Phillips , Mayor , be and the same is . hereby accepted as of:August 20 , 1942 . • On motion of Councilman Oliver , seconded by Councilman • Hourihane and unanimously carried the folllwing Resolution was adopted ; WHEREAS , Lucas D. Phillips , Mayor , has submitted his • resignation and the same has been accepted by the Council : N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ED , by the Council of the Town of Leesburg , in Virginia , that E. Neville Bradfield , be and he is hereby elected and appointed Mayor for the Town of Leesburg , in Virginia , for the unexpired term of the said Lucas D. Phillils , from August 20 , 1942 . to September 1 , 1943.
